Good to know

What “Duerme, Duerme, Cipotillo” Means

El Salvador is nicknamed the 'Land of Volcanoes,' and words like 'cipote' (child) are uniquely Salvadoran Spanish slang used with real affection. This original lullaby borrows both, the volcanic landscape and the country's own warm way of talking about children.
